OCALA, Fla. --
A tractor-trailer carrying $70 million in Florida Lottery tickets ignited Thursday afternoon on Interstate 75 in Marion County.
The truck was carrying a load of $20 scratch-off tickets when it ignited in the southbound lanes. At least one lane remained closed through 10 p.m., according to Marion County Fire Rescue.
Sheriff's deputies guarded the truck until the surviving tickets could be off-loaded. Crews from the company transferred boxes from the damaged trailer to a new one that arrived at the scene.
A cause remains under investigation.
